Uber to acquire additional 4.5% stake in Delivery Hero, FT reports

April ‌17 (Reuters) - ​Uber ​has reached an ‌agreement to acquire ⁠an additional 4.5% ‌stake in rival ‌Delivery Hero and will ​buy around 270 ⁠million euros ($318.1 million) of ​Delivery Hero shares at 20 euros ​apiece ‌from the German multinational’s ⁠largest shareholder, Prosus, the ⁠Financial Times reported ​on Friday.

Reuters could not independently verify ‌the report.

($1 = 0.8488 euros)
